VM System Specification for Arm Processors
Christoffer Dall, Virtualization Tech Lead Version 1.0, Last Revised: August 4th, 2014
Download PDF Clear Text Version
The goal of this spec is to allow suitably-built OS images to run on all virtualization solutions for Arm processors, such as KVM or Xen. Recommendations in this spec are valid for AArch32 and AArch64 alike, and they aim to be hypervisor agnostic. This was created as the result of discussions and sessions during Linaro Connect and a public RFC sent to various relevant mailing lists.
The spec includes sections on: Goal, Image Format, Virtual Firmware, Hardware Description, VM Platform, Changes and Previous Versions, and References. The full text is available in PDF.